Turn Administrative Experience Into Technical Proof

Administrative work already contains many of the skills used in technical roles: coordinating systems, maintaining data, documenting processes, spotting repeated work, and helping information move to the right place. The challenge is learning to recognize and demonstrate that technical side of your experience.

You will compare possible career directions, map real workflows, identify automation opportunities, improve data thinking, and create documentation that shows how you solve problems. Those assets can then support more accurate resume language, interview stories, and portfolio evidence.

Translate Admin Work Into Technical Skill

Learn how scheduling, reporting, follow-up, records, and documentation connect to workflows, systems, data, and technical operations.

Map and Improve Workflows

Break recurring processes into triggers, inputs, steps, rules, outputs, exceptions, and improvement opportunities.

Build Data and Automation Awareness

Learn how clean data, clear rules, and safe human review make reports, trackers, and automation plans more reliable.

Position Yourself for Technical Roles

Create honest resume language, interview stories, portfolio pieces, and role direction from the technical value in your existing work.
